1. History and development of Online Poker Ranking:
Internet poker site rankings (on the main page) ranking methods very first surfaced during the early 2000s, after the poker growth. In those days, platforms like Sharkscope and certified Poker Rankings (OPR) attained popularity by monitoring and displaying people’ competition results and profits. These systems mostly focused on supplying statistics to greatly help people evaluate their particular overall performance and gain an advantage over their particular opponents.
But as online poker became much more competitive, standing methods began integrating additional elements such as for instance leaderboard tournaments and player score systems. This move directed to foster a sense of competition, pressing people to strive for higher ratings and recognition from their particular peers.
2. Various Kinds Of Internet Poker Ranking Systems:
Today, players have access to different internet poker ranking systems that employ diverse methodologies in evaluating players' performances. Though some methods focus on money online game outcomes, others prioritize event accomplishments or a mixture of both.
One popular standing system could be the international Poker Index (GPI), which attained extensive recognition because unbiased and accurate analysis techniques. The GPI uses a scoring formula that weighs tournaments' buy-ins, area sizes, and people' completing opportunities. Consequently, the device provides a goal position that ranks players predicated on their constant performance in prestigious live tournaments.
Also, online systems particularly PocketFives and Sharkscope provide positions based on people' online competition shows solely. These systems monitor players' outcomes across multiple online poker sites, enabling individuals to compare their particular performance against other individuals within the internet poker neighborhood.
3. Ramifications of Online Poker Ranking:
On-line poker ranking methods have manifold implications for people, providers, and the general poker community. Firstly, these systems foster competition, as people attempt to rise up the positions ladder, fundamentally improving the general ability of this player pool. Furthermore, ranking systems motivate players to enhance their particular game play, research strategies, and devote more hours and energy to on-line poker.
For providers, on-line poker ranking methods act as a marketing tool to entice more people. By showcasing the accomplishments of high-ranking players in on the web tournaments, providers can cause a strong neighborhood and produce an aggressive environment that encourages involvement.
However, it is very important to see that online poker ranking systems are not without their particular limitations. The methods mainly target players' competition activities and will perhaps not accurately reflect their particular general abilities in all poker variations. More over, some people may manipulate their rankings by taking part in discerning tournaments or exploiting the machine's defects, undermining the competitive integrity of internet poker.
